Vice President: DOB to Improve Services for the People of Papua

Vice President Ma'ruf Amin stated the establishment of New Autonomous Regions (DOB) aims to bring services closer to the welfare of the people in Papua. "We hope that these new provinces can make basic services more accessible to the people of Papua," he said in Timika, Mimika Regency, Papua Province, on Wednesday. He emphasized that the government is giving serious attention by introducing DOB in Papua with the hope of improving services accessibility to the community.

Freeport Officially Secures Concentrate Export Permit

The government is officially allowing PT Freeport Indonesia to export copper concentrate. The Trade Ministry has ascertained Trade Minister Zulkifli Hasan signed a Regulation of the Minister of Trade (Permendag) on concentrate export permit. Trade Ministry Director General of Foreign Trade, Budi Santoso says the permendag that has undergone revision becomes effective a week after signing. “It was signed on Saturday [8/7/2023. With workdays counted, this means today, Monday,” Budi said to Bisnis.com, on Tuesday (/11/7/2023).

Hundreds of Pig-Nosed Turtles from Bali to Be Released in Papua

The Papua Natural Resources Conservation Agency has received a total of 500 pig-nosed turtles (Carettochelys insculpta) which were transferred from Bali to Papua in stages by the Bali Natural Resources Conservation Agency.

Mining Industry Holding Company MIND ID Distributes Sacrificial Animals to 555 Cows and 413 Goats

BUMN Holding Mining Industry MIND ID together with MIND ID Group members, distributed a total of 968 sacrificial animals, consisting of 555 cows and 413 goats. A total of 117 sacrificial animals, 73 cows, and 44 goats from MIND ID. The distribution areas include Tasikmalaya, Garut, Bandung, Bogor (West Java), Demak (Central Java), Lamongan, Jember, Blora, Probolinggo, Malang (East Java), Medan (North Sumatra), Palembang (South Sumatra), Pontianak (West Kalimantan), Kotawaringin (Central Kalimantan), and Jakarta.
